As a business owner, you're always looking for ways to enhance your online presence, increase profitability, and bring in new customers.
If that’s you, you’ve likely thought about SEO and the question:
Do I really need an SEO agency?
The answer, while seeming obvious, is actually more complex than you may think.
As you know, it’s a pretty big deal when you decide to invest in or outsource SEO work, and careful thought must go into it.
Failing to find an agency that can drive results can cost time, money, and even opportunities. The good news, though, is that hiring the right agency can work wonders.
Do I Need an SEO Agency?
To answer the question of whether you need an SEO agency, a good place to begin is to look for specific issues within your business.
- Do you lack the time, the tools, or the manpower to handle the SEO for yourself in-house?
- Are you fighting to make the first page of Google?
- Have you added a blog or several other content pieces in a bid to try and climb up that page rank?
- Is your business slowly but surely falling behind in terms of rankings?
If so, then having someone else take care of optimising your web content might be an investment worth pondering.
Common Signs Your Business Needs SEO Support
Before trying to figure out whether SEO agencies are worth it, a good place to start is by checking for specific tell-tale signs that your business needs one.
Sign 1. Organic Traffic is Depreciating
This is absolutely self-explanatory, but any drop in traffic could be a result of your content getting pushed lower in search engines due to poor optimisation.
Sign 2. No or Few Backlinks & High Bounce Rate
While these two can appear separately, together, they might point towards poor keyword targeting (targeting the wrong keywords), poor content creation, or generally a poor user experience.
As a result, websites don’t link to your website (backlinks), and visitors don’t stay on your website, thus causing a high bounce rate. This, in turn, showcases to search engines that your website isn’t optimised for SEO or users.
Sign 3. Over-relying on Paid Ads
Ads, while an essential part of your toolkit, you can't rely solely on paid advertisement, as good SEO content can generate traffic for years if done right.
Think about it like this. Search ads, though great, only fulfil short-term goals, SEO, on the other hand, fulfils long-term and often sustainable goals.
Sign 4. Low Conversion Rate
This could be tricky to pin down to bad SEO, but chances are you are not targeting the right audience or user intent.
Sign 5. Duplicate Content, Keyword Stuffing or Poor Site Structure
These fall in the more technical category but will definitely hurt your online visibility. From a search engine perspective, it makes your website appear unorganised, unmanaged, and unprofessional.
Why Use an SEO Agency?
A quality SEO agency that specialises in your industry or location can provide you with organic traffic that’ll actually move the needle in your business. They know how to optimise websites in your niche and drive results that matter.
Benefits of Working with an SEO Agency
Whether you’re a large or small business, working with an SEO agency means you’ll get:
- Hands-off SEO: They’ll do all the SEO work for you, from on-page SEO and off-page SEO all the way to technical SEO.
- Access to Experience: They’ve most probably generated results for businesses like yours before, so they’ll have plenty of experience.
- More Time to Work on Your Business: Over the month, SEO can take days and sometimes weeks, you get all this time back to work on your business.
Something else worth mentioning is the new perspective, learning, and knowledge you receive from having experience working with an SEO agency.
You also naturally start strategising at a higher level of consciousness with regard to managing your online content (once you learn how SEO works).
Measuring ROI When Outsourcing SEO
To determine if you can get a good return on your investment (ROI), you need to do proper due diligence on the cost and time compared with the prospective upside of your investment.
Step 1: Determine Your SEO Investment
The cost of your SEO campaign would be all fees paid to the agency, any extra costs incurred in creating content, and finally, any internal resources allocated to the project. That means a monthly retainer, project-based fees, and all other expenses for the SEO campaign.
Step 2: Set Realistic Goals and Expectations
Clearly define the desired outcomes. Desired outcomes may range from increased organic traffic, improved keyword rankings, better conversion rates, or generation of leads, among others.
Whatever outcome you want, try to relate it back to monetary value. For example, if you know one lead is worth $100 to your business, that’s a good start. It’ll then be much easier to measure the ROI of SEO in regard to lead generation.
Plus, you need to be realistic. Though the ROI of SEO is higher (compared to other advertising channels), it still needs to be reasonable. The agency you choose may even be able to help you with this step.
Step 3: Track Important KPIs to Calculate ROI
Monitor KPIs that are directly related to your business objectives. These may include organic traffic, website rankings, bounce rates, time on site, conversion rates, leads generated, and customer acquisition cost (CAC).
Step 4: Apply the ROI Formula
This will determine the net profit from SEO after deducting all costs of the SEO campaign from the increased revenues it brings.
A simple formula used to find it is:
If it’s profitable, great, an SEO agency will be worth it. On paper, you’ll be able to get a return from them, they now just need to put in the work.
Are SEO Agencies Worth It?
The “Worth” of an SEO agency really comes down to your business and the results the agency can bring.
Some businesses perform better in SEO than others, for example, e-commerce - that’s just how it is. However, including this, some agencies, well, of course, are better than others also.
From a business perspective, though, SEO agencies are forth it for:
Who SEO Agencies Are For: |
Who SEO Agencies Are Not For: |
Mid to large businesses with long-term growth budgets. |
Small businesses with limited budgets. |
E-commerce or content-driven brands relying on organic traffic. |
Non-internet-based or micro-local businesses. |
Companies in competitive industries or expanding online. |
Companies seeking quick, short-term results. |
Local businesses targeting specific regions. |
Businesses without a functional website or long-term vision. |
Businesses without in-house SEO teams. |
Businesses that don’t research to find the best agency |
Remember that this is just a general pointer, as every business niche is unique and vastly different in both demands and requirements.
Exceptions to the rules can also be made, sometimes, even small businesses, for example, can see huge benefits if they start applying basic SEO optimisation.
Tips for Choosing an SEO Agency
If you search “SEO agency near me” or something similar, you’ll likely get hundreds of options (subject to where you live).
This, as you can imagine, is overwhelming. You now have to pick one of the hundred options and hope it’s a good one, almost like gambling.
Unlike gambling, though, the odds are in your favour, especially if you follow the below tips:
Important Considerations
When evaluating potential agencies, make sure you look for a reliable and effective partner:
- Expertise & Transparency should be clearly discussed, stated and understood by both parties.
- Look for an agency with industry-specific experience, a proven approach and a good track record.
- Beware of unrealistic promises like guaranteed top rankings; Google even states that no one can guarantee #1 rankings on Google.
- Focus on data-driven strategies, clear communication, and measurable results, more importantly, know what metrics you need to measure and understand why.
Due Diligence
After you have shortlisted a number of potential agencies, it is time to look deeper into their practices and history.
- Review case studies and client testimonials, take your time, if the agency doesn't have high-quality data-backed case studies, move on.
- Inquire about their tools and processes (e.g., Ahrefs, SEMrush).
- Discuss budget and pricing options; be careful not to get upsold for something you don't need at this time.
- Wait for results to show before you consider a more expensive plan.
- Verify their communication practices and reporting frequency, and allocate more of your employees as communication end-points to ensure a smooth execution.
- Ensure they provide detailed road maps and realistic expectations, and check if they offer money-back guarantees.
Asking the right questions during negotiation or your first meetings will determine the quality of the execution 100%. Learn more about the questions to ask here.
Final Word
Whether to hire an SEO agency or not depends on your business goals, resources and exact needs.
It might sound easy to Google an agency and book their services, but you have to do due diligence and be careful with promises of quick returns.
Selecting the proper agency could provide your business immense value, so take time to assess their case studies and pricing.
By doing this, you’ll select a team that really cares about your business and its goals. A team that’ll drive the organic results you’re searching for.